πŸ”§ What is Billets Heating?

Billets heating refers to the process of uniformly heating cylindrical or rectangular metal billets (usually steel, aluminum, or copper) to a suitable temperature for plastic deformation. This is typically done before forging or rolling, where the metal is reshaped under high pressure.

Traditional heating methods like gas-fired furnaces are now being replaced with modern induction billet heaters that offer cleaner, faster, and more energy-efficient results.


🌑️ Why is Billets Heating Important?

Billet heating isn’t just about making metal soft—it’s about controlling the grain structure, reducing wear on forging dies, and ensuring dimensional accuracy in the final product. Uniform heating ensures that the billet reaches the forging temperature (typically 1100–1250°C for steel) without hot spots or thermal inconsistencies.

Proper billet heating improves:

  • Mechanical strength of finished parts

  • Material flow during forging

  • Tool life and surface finish

  • Process repeatability


πŸ”„ Induction Billet Heating: The Game Changer

Modern industries are increasingly adopting induction billet heating for several compelling reasons:

✅ Speed and Efficiency

Induction systems heat billets up to 60% faster than conventional furnaces. The electromagnetic field directly heats the metal, reducing thermal loss.

✅ Energy Savings

Induction heating is much more energy-efficient. It converts up to 90% of energy into usable heat, compared to 40–60% in gas-fired systems.

✅ Cleaner Process

No combustion = No emissions. Induction billet heating systems are eco-friendly and cleaner to operate, making them ideal for sustainable manufacturing setups.

✅ Uniform Heating

The precise control over temperature allows for consistent and uniform heating, critical for tight forging tolerances.

🏭 Applications Across Industries

Billets heating is foundational in various heavy industries:

  • Automotive: Crankshafts, connecting rods, steering components

  • Aerospace: Fasteners, shafts, and landing gear parts

  • Construction: Steel beams and structural supports

  • Oil & Gas: Drill collars, pipeline components

  • Agriculture: Tractor parts, plow shares, blades

Any component that needs to be forged or hot-formed typically begins with a heated billet.
